Jak otworzyć konkretny port w Ubuntu?


15

Mój klient SoulSeek Nicotine + sprawdza moje otwarte porty podczas wstępnej konfiguracji i obiecuje, że jeden numer portu, którego potrzebuje, jest zamknięty, odcinając mnie od około 50% użytkowników. Czy w każdym razie mogę otworzyć ten konkretny port do użycia przez aplikację?

RUnning Ubuntu Desktop 13.04. Nie zainstalowałem ręcznie żadnych zapór ogniowych, ale nie jestem pewien, czy jest to zawarte w domyślnej instalacji.


Czy korzystasz z Ubuntu Desktop lub Server? Czy masz jakąś zaporę ogniową?
Mitch

Desktop (Trusty) i bez dodatkowej zapory ogniowej
charlie

Odpowiedzi:


7

Uruchom to w wierszu poleceń; powinno rozwiązać problem:sudo iptables -A INPUT -m conntrack --ctstate NEW,RELATED,ESTABLISHED -j ACCEPT

Aby zrobić określony port:

sudo iptables -A INPUT -p <tcp OR udp> <--dport OR --sport> <port> -j ACCEPT

INPUTto łańcuch ruchu przychodzącego. -pjest protokół (albo tcpalbo udp --dportalbo --sportpodać umożliwiając przeznaczenia lub portu źródłowego. -jjest „skok” i jego gdzie ACCEPT, REJECTlub DROPpakiet (y)

Szczegółowe informacje iptablesmożna znaleźć, czytając stronę podręcznika man. Ponieważ jesteś początkującym, prawdopodobnie przyda ci się to: http://www.netfilter.org/documentation/HOWTO//packet-filtering-HOWTO.html


1
@J Moore: Dzięki, ale gdzie mam podać numer portu? Pomógłbyś też, gdybyś umieścił jedno linijkę na temat tego, po co te argumenty?
charlie

1
Wypróbowałem powyższe metody i chociaż myślę, że powinny one działać, strona sprawdzania portu klienta: tools.slsknet.org/porttest.php?port=2234 zawsze pokazuje, że port jest ZAMKNIĘTY. Jakieś pomysły?
charlie

0

Musisz zainstalować co najmniej jedną zaporę ogniową, ponieważ nie jest ona instalowana w domyślnej instalacji na Ubuntu.

dla 32 bitów
- Firestarter
dla 64 bitów
- Firestarter

  • Zainstaluj i otwórz firestarter, dodaj zasadę ruchu przychodzącego z tym adresem IP: 0.0.0.0/0   (aby zezwolić na wszystkie adresy IP)
  • Dodaj porty, które chcesz otworzyć.
  • Następnie kliknij przycisk Zastosuj zmiany.

Nie sądzę, żeby to w ogóle dotyczyło tej sprawy. Widać też wyraźnie, że operacja nie ma pojęcia, jak wykonać to, co właśnie zaproponowałeś.
sinekonata
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.